SEC and LSU resolve eligibility dispute over two football roster spots
Yahoo Sports • 1 min read • Latest: Sep 10, 2026, 1:33 PM
Last updated Sep 10, 2026

LSU and the SEC have moved past an immediate conflict regarding the eligibility of two former NFL players. LSU President Wade Rousse confirmed in a letter that the university will not reserve roster spots for Dae’Quan Wright and Zxavian Harris, prompting the SEC to remove the topic of potentially terminating LSU's league membership from its upcoming meeting agenda. The disagreement stemmed from a preliminary injunction granted by Judge William Jorden, which had allowed the players to join the roster despite league objections. While the immediate threat of expulsion appears to be removed, lingering administrative tension remains between the school and the conference. A scheduled hearing regarding the expulsion vote was postponed by District Judge Annemarie Carney Axon, and further legal proceedings are anticipated as the SEC evaluates potential ramifications for the school.
